数字电子技术 第四章组合量} 4.2加法器 4.2.1二进制数的算术运算 一、两个绝对值之间的运算 运算规则,加法:“逢二进一”;减法:“借一当二”。 加、减、乘、除。 1001+0101=? 1001-0101=? 1011×0101=? 11001÷101=? 乘法运算可以通过连续的加法运算来实现;除 法运算可以通过连续的减法运算来实现。如 9X3,9÷3
第四章 组合逻辑电路 4.2 加法器 4.2.1 二进制数的算术运算 一、两个绝对值之间的运算 运算规则,加法:“逢二进一”;减法:“借一当二” 。 加、减、乘、除。 1001+0101=? 1001-0101=? 1011×0101=? 11001÷101=? 乘法运算可以通过连续的加法运算来实现;除 法运算可以通过连续的减法运算来实现。如 9×3,9÷3
数字电子技术 第四章组合量} 4.2加法器 4.2.1二进制数的算术运算 一、原码、反码和补码 (1)原码=符号--数值。(0?正1负) +1010101的原码?-1010101的原码? (2)反码表示 正数的反码=原码; 负数的反码=符号--数值按位取反。 +1010101的反码?-1010101的反码?
第四章 组合逻辑电路 4.2 加法器 4.2.1 二进制数的算术运算 一、原码、反码和补码 (1)原码=符号---数值。(‘0’正‘1’负) +1010101的原码?﹣1010101的原码? (2)反码表示 正数的反码=原码; 负数的反码=符号---数值按位取反。 +1010101的反码?﹣1010101的反码?
数字电子技术 第四章组合量}☒ 4.2加法器 4.2.1二进制数的算术运算 一、原码、反码和补码 (3)补码表示 正数的补码=原码: 负数的补码=反码+1。 +1010101的补码?-1010101的补码? -1的8位二进制原码、反码、补码?
第四章 组合逻辑电路 4.2 加法器 4.2.1 二进制数的算术运算 一、原码、反码和补码 (3)补码表示 正数的补码=原码; 负数的补码=反码+1。 +1010101的补码?﹣1010101的补码? -1的8位二进制原码、反码、补码?
数字电子技术 第四章组合量} 4.2加法器 4.2.1二进制数的算术运算 一、原码、反码和补码 补码运算规则:补码的补码是原码;两 数补码之和等于两数之和的补码。即 [补码]补码原码; [X1]补码+[X2]补码=[X1+X2]补码 减法运算电路结构复杂,运算速度慢;相对而 言,加法电路结构简单,运算速度快。故常将 减一个数变为加上一个负数,负数用补码表示 就可以将减法变为加法运算
第四章 组合逻辑电路 4.2 加法器 4.2.1 二进制数的算术运算 一、原码、反码和补码 补码运算规则:补码的补码是原码;两 数补码之和等于两数之和的补码。即 减法运算电路结构复杂,运算速度慢;相对而 言,加法电路结构简单,运算速度快。故常将 减一个数变为加上一个负数,负数用补码表示 就可以将减法变为加法运算。 [补码]补码=原码; [X1]补码+[X2]补码=[X1+X2]补码
数字电子技述 第四章组合量 4.2加法器 4.2.1二进制数的算术运算 用补码运算:1101-1010=?0110-1001=? 注意:在进行补码运算时,必须在其相应位数 表示的数值范围内进行,否则会产生错误的运 算结果。 综上所述,二进制数的加、减、乘、除运 算都可以通过加法运算来实现 实现加法运算的器件称为加法器,它是计 算机重要的组成单元
第四章 组合逻辑电路 4.2 加法器 4.2.1 二进制数的算术运算 用补码运算: 1101-1010=?0110-1001=? 综上所述,二进制数的加、减、乘、除运 算都可以通过加法运算来实现。 实现加法运算的器件称为加法器,它是计 算机重要的组成单元